Transaction 50ff67b71e5fde8d8554a33d84290420630d936f46b15a2d8adeaaed947ee407

1 Input
2 Outputs
  • 50ff67b71e5fde8d8554a33d84290420630d936f46b15a2d8adeaaed947ee407:0
  • value  17277463
    address  37dPHrjbYB941QLmyPFsQJQaVLs2yAHXVV
  • 50ff67b71e5fde8d8554a33d84290420630d936f46b15a2d8adeaaed947ee407:1
  • value  86573755
    address  1F7ENr2gVTNRNV9WXuF993cMaGHhXd2bm8